(CNA, Taipei, June 1) Actor Yu Hong-yuan, who stepped away from the entertainment industry for over a decade after marrying Vic Chou, has announced her comeback. She stated that she does not want to be defined solely as a mother and wishes to have her own career. Laughingly describing herself as a "second-time job seeker," she expressed excitement for the future and a desire to challenge herself with various roles.
Yu Hong-yuan starred in dramas such as "Black & White" and "Love Me or Leave Me" before marrying Vic Chou and deciding to focus on her family. After more than a decade, she announced her return. At a press conference today, she shared that she wants to have her own career in addition to being a mother. Regarding Vic Chou's reaction to her return, Yu laughed and said, "I decided to return and told him, so he had to accept it. He asked me what I was going to do, but I'm still thinking about it." However, she is still attached to her daughter, promising her, "I will come home at night and give you a hug before bed."
Yu Hong-yuan recently lost 10 kilograms for a health checkup and has returned to the industry in great shape. She stated that she has no appearance anxiety and does not like invasive cosmetic procedures, but she definitely maintains a skincare routine. As for her goals, Yu said she has no specific limits and is open to any role, whether it be a mother or a betel nut beauty. "I don't think anyone would ask me to dress provocatively now!" she joked. She currently has no plans for a second child.
Yu Hong-yuan was happy to meet the media in such good condition and shared several family anecdotes. She revealed that the most romantic thing she and Vic Chou still do is write handwritten cards to each other. "On Mother's Day, he wrote a card and addressed it to 'Ms. Yu.' Who writes like that? But he has his own sense of humor, and he is grateful for my contribution to the family."
Regarding Vic Chou's recent interview where he said, "When I wasn't acting well, Director Tsai Yueh-hsun caught me; when I wasn't in a good mental state, Hsi-yuan (Barbie Hsu) caught me. I feel very lucky," and his attendance at the unveiling of the statue commemorating the first anniversary of Barbie Hsu's passing, Yu Hong-yuan said she would not interfere with his statements. "I think it's great. I feel that every one of his statements is good."
Discussing the insurance fraud case where they were scammed by an agent, Yu Hong-yuan stated that they are still in the middle of a lawsuit. She and Vic Chou do not argue over this matter and are working together to find a solution.
